What is Molded Fiber?

Molded fiber, also known as molded pulp, is a packaging material created from recycled paper, cardboard, and other cellulose fibers. The process involves mixing these recycled materials with water to create a slurry. This slurry is then molded into the desired shape using heat and pressure. The resulting product is lightweight, strong, and biodegradable.

Pulping and Slurry Creation

The first step involves pulping recycled paper and cardboard. This is done by shredding the materials and mixing them with water to create a slurry. The slurry is then screened to remove any contaminants or unwanted materials. The quality of the recycled materials is essential for the final product’s integrity.

Molding and Shaping

The slurry is then poured into molds that are shaped like the different parts of the pizza box (lid and base). These molds are heated and pressed to remove excess water and to compact the fibers into the desired shape. The precision of the molding process determines the box’s structural integrity.

Drying and Finishing

Once the molded fiber pieces have been formed, they are dried to remove any remaining moisture. This is crucial for preventing mold growth and ensuring the box maintains its shape. After drying, the boxes may undergo additional finishing processes, such as smoothing, trimming, and printing. Proper drying is essential for preventing deterioration of the box.

Bioplastics

Bioplastics, made from renewable resources such as cornstarch or sugarcane, are gaining popularity as an alternative to traditional plastics. These materials are biodegradable and compostable, offering a more sustainable packaging option. Bioplastics provide a renewable and biodegradable alternative to traditional plastics.

Edible Packaging

Edible packaging is an innovative concept that involves creating food containers that can be eaten along with the food they contain. This eliminates the need for disposal and reduces waste to zero. While still in the early stages of development, edible packaging has the potential to revolutionize the food industry. Edible packaging eliminates waste and promotes sustainability.

Compostable Coatings

Researchers are developing compostable coatings for paper and cardboard packaging that can improve its water resistance and durability without compromising its compostability. These coatings are made from natural materials such as plant-based waxes and resins. Compostable coatings enhance the functionality of paper packaging while maintaining its sustainability.
